Double Glazed Window Repair Near Me

Double glazed windows are a great investment for your home. However, over time they may begin to lose their clarity and energy efficiency. If this happens, you should contact a professional to fix them.

Replacement-Doors-300x200.jpgA Double glaze pane window consists of two glass pieces that are separated by an inner air pocket containing gas that is insulating. The window's seal stops the gas from escape and outside air and moisture from entering.

Cost

There are many factors that determine the cost of double pane window repair. For instance the frame material will impact the price. Repairs will be more costly If your windows are made of aluminum than if they are wooden. The type of glass used is also a major factor. Glass that is insulated by default costs at about $6 per square foot. Low-E glass is more expensive, however, it is more energy efficient.

A professional will typically cost between $150-$600 for repair of a picture window. Picture windows are fixed windows that do not slide or open and are designed to provide an unobstructed view of the outdoors. Modern homes are attracted to them due to their aesthetic design and energy efficiency. However, they can get damaged by insects and weather. If you wish to avoid costly repairs, you should employ a reputable company that provides services for this type of window.

A broken window pane is a different issue that can be repaired for a cheaper price than having it replaced. This process involves replacing or repairing the window pane, and installing new seals and gaskets. It is crucial to have your window repaired by professionals to prevent moisture from getting into your home and causing damage to the wood frames.

Condensation between the panes of double-paned windows is a common problem. This can be caused by a failed seal, which allows moisture to escape between the two glass pieces. This can cause glass to be etched and leave mineral marks inside the window. The best way to avoid this issue is to fix the seal on the double-pane window.

Based on the type of frame and glass and the type of glass, the cost for repair of a sash window can vary between $50 and $250. The easiest fix is to replace the sash cable, which is a cost-effective and easy repair. Other issues that are more serious can be fixed with a greater expense. A window frame that is rotten for instance, might need to be replaced, as would an unsound lock.

First, read your warranty carefully. Ask your dealer to clarify what is and what isn't covered under your warranty. Decide whether you will submit a warranty claim to the manufacturer of your windows or the dealer that sold your windows. Window dealers usually handle all warranty claims on behalf of their customers. However, you can contact the manufacturer directly if your needs aren't being met.

Window warranties can vary widely. Certain warranties are only valid for a particular amount of time, for example 15 years. Some warranties are transferable. Many warranty policies include mechanical components like vent stoppers and locks, in addition to window material. However, if you apply window tint or film, this will usually cause the warranty to be voided.

Another crucial aspect of a window warranty is the frame and glass warranty. Most windows are covered for up to 30 year against defects in both the frame and the glass, and seals. If the seal fails due to any reason, including normal wear and tear the window maker will typically provide a no-cost replacement IGU (insulating unit).

These windows are also known as insulated glass units (IGUs) and consist of two panes that are separated by a separator made of steel and sealed hermetically into one unit. The seals and spacers create an air pocket that is able to insulate the windows, thereby decreasing the energy consumption. However, the seal may fail over time and allow moisture-laden air to seep in between the panes. This moisture causes the windows to appear foggy and wet. It can also cause etching on glass leaving mineral marks which are difficult to remove.

Before you begin the repair, be sure that you have all of the equipment needed to complete the work. Wear protective gloves and safety glasses when working on the glass. Start by removing the broken glass shards, one at a time. Be cautious when removing the fragments, as they are razor-sharp and can cause injuries when not properly removed. Save the shards to be saved for future use or donate them to a local charity.

After removing the broken glass, lightly sand and clean the frame. This will make it ready for replacement. Apply a coat linseed to the frame. This will keep the glass compound flexible until you are able to install the new window pane. If you are working on a wooden window, use glazier's points (little metal triangles in the frame) every 4 inches around the frame. If the frame is made of vinyl or aluminum, you must opt for splines made of vinyl instead.
